
Vehicle care219Caution
The air suspension system must
be switched off prior to jump
starting.
Air suspension 3 144.
● Never expose the vehicle battery
to naked flames or sparks.
● A discharged vehicle battery can already freeze at a temperature
of 0 °C. Defrost the frozen vehicle
battery before connecting jump leads.
● Wear eye protection and protective clothing when
handling a vehicle battery.
● Use a booster battery with the same voltage (12 V). Its capacity(Ah) must not be much less than
that of the discharged vehicle
battery.
● Use jump leads with insulated terminals and a cross section of
at least 25 mm 2
.
● Do not disconnect the discharged
battery from the vehicle.
● Switch off all unnecessary electrical consumers.
● Switch off the air suspension system 3 144.
● Do not lean over the vehicle battery during jump starting.
● Do not allow the terminals of one
lead to touch those of the other
lead.
● The vehicles must not come into contact with each other during
the jump starting process.
● Apply the parking brake and engage neutral (manual
transmission) or N (manual
transmission automated).Jump start terminal
In the event of a discharged vehicle
battery, the jump start terminal
enables the vehicle to be started
without the need to access the battery inside the vehicle.
The jump start terminal is located in
the engine compartment and
identified by a " <" sign on the red
insulating cover. Lift the red insulating
cover to access the terminal
connector.
Ensure the red insulating cover is
latched back into position when not in
use.

220Vehicle careJump starting procedure
Depending on model, the jump start
terminal may be located at the left-
hand or right-hand side of the engine
compartment.
Lead connection order:
1. Connect the red lead to the positive terminal (1) of the booster
battery.
2. Connect the other end of the red lead to the jump start terminal (2)
of the vehicle with the discharged
vehicle battery.
3. Connect the black lead to the negative terminal (3) of the
booster battery.
4. Connect the other end of the black
lead to a vehicle grounding point
(4), such as the engine block or an
engine mounting bolt. Connect as
far away from the discharged
vehicle battery as possible,
however at least 60 cm.
Route the leads so that they cannot
catch on rotating parts in the engine
compartment.
To start the engine: 1. Start the engine of the vehicle providing the jump start.
2. After 5 minutes, start the other engine. Start attempts should be
made for no longer than
15 seconds at an interval of
1 minute.
3. Allow both engines to idle for approx. 3 minutes with the leads
connected.
4. Switch on electrical consumers (e.g. headlights, heated rear
window) of the vehicle receiving
the jump start.
5. Reverse above sequence exactly when removing leads.

Customer information239Operating data in the vehicleControl units process data for
operation of the vehicle.
This data includes, e.g.: ● vehicle status information (e.g. speed, movement delay, lateral
acceleration, wheel rotation rate,
"seat belts fastened" display)
● ambient conditions (e.g. temperature, rain sensor,
distance sensor)
As a rule such data is transient, not
stored for longer than an operational
cycle, and only processed on board
the vehicle itself. Control units often
include data storage (including the
vehicle key). This is used to allow
information to be documented
temporarily or permanently on vehicle
condition, component stress,
maintenance requirements and
technical events and errors.Depending on technical equipment
level, the data stored is as follows:
● system component operating states (e.g. fill level, tyre
pressure, battery status)
● faults and defects in important system components (e.g. lights,brakes)
● system reactions in special driving situations (e.g. triggering
of an airbag, actuation of the
stability control systems)
● information on events damaging the vehicle
● for electric vehicles the amount of
charge in the high-voltage
battery, estimated range
In special cases (e.g. if the vehicle
has detected a malfunction), it may be
necessary to save data that would
otherwise just be volatile.
When you use services (e.g. repairs,
maintenance), the operating data
saved can be read together with the
vehicle identification number and
used when necessary. Staff working
for the service network ( e.g. garages,
manufacturers) or third parties (e.g.breakdown services) can read the
data from the vehicle. The same
applies to warranty work and quality
assurance measures.
Data is generally read via the OBD
(On-Board Diagnostics) port
prescribed by law in the vehicle. The operating data which is read out,
documents the technical condition of
the vehicle or individual components
and assists with fault diagnosis,
compliance with warranty obligations
and quality improvement. This data,
in particular information on
component stress, technical events,
operator errors and other faults, is
transmitted to the manufacturer
where appropriate, together with the
vehicle identification number. The
manufacturer is also subject to
product liability. The manufacturer
potentially also uses operating data
from vehicles for product recalls. This
data can also be used to check
customer warranty and guarantee
claims.
Fault memories in the vehicle can be
reset by a service company when
carrying out servicing or repairs or at
your request.
